Vanessa Rousso Biography & Background

Born in Feb 1983, Vanessa Rousso is the eldest child in the French-American Rousso family. She has two younger sisters, Tiffany and Leticia. Her father, Marc Rousso, settled in the US in 1982. He is a French businessman, the founder of Accoona.com, a business-to-business search engine, and X3D Technology which is an active player in the international Chess landscape. Cynthia Bradley is Vanessa’s American mother and her major supporter in everything she has done in life. Vanessa’s story starts in White Plains, New York, but by age three, she was living in Paris with her family. A natural learner, she began talking and reading at an early age. Holding dual citizenship in the US and France, Vanessa thrived in a multilingual environment.

Following her parents’ divorce in 1992, Vanessa moved to Florida with her mother, excelling academically and athletically. She wasn’t just a bookworm; she was active in swimming, lacrosse, and debate. She even played softball and basketball for fun. The debate became a particular strength, with Vanessa competing in national policy debate tournaments.

 

While her mother was a guidance counselor, Vanessa graduated valedictorian from high school. Balancing academics with extracurriculars, she maintained an extraordinary GPA of 4.0. She participated in the National Honor Societies (French and general), founded the Environmental Club, volunteered with Mothers Against Drunk Drivers, and even played the violin.

 

Her youngest sister, Tiffany, is a 39-year-old high school teacher and Big Brother contestant. Leticia, Vnaessa’s second sister, is a 40-year-old optometrist in Florida.

 

College at Duke University saw Vanessa continue her impressive streak. She graduated in record time, earning a degree in Economics and a minor in Political Science in only two and a half years. This remarkable achievement is the shortest completion time frame in Duke’s history.

 

Vanessa’s interest in game theory led her to explore challenges like chess and the Rubik’s Cube. However, her intellectual curiosity ultimately led her to poker, a game that incorporated human psychology and offered the possibility of winning even with a weaker hand. This fascination with the strategic and psychological aspects of the game would become a defining characteristic of her poker career.

While pursuing a law degree at the University of Miami, Vanessa began playing poker tournaments seriously. Despite initially leaving law school to chase poker full-time, her academic drive eventually led her back. She returned to college again in 2017 and graduated magna cum laude in the Spring of next year, finally completing her law degree and passing the Florida Bar Exam.

 

Today, Vanessa remains a respected figure in poker and is among the few high-stakes LGBTQ poker players. She resides in South Florida with her family of five. Although Vanessa hasn’t cashed in a tournament since 2017, her impressive career earnings still rank her among the top female poker players of all time. Her nickname, “Maverick,” was inspired by a relative and reflects the bold way she entered a high-stakes poker event early in her career.

Straight to Lesbian: Vanessa Rousso’s Love Life

Vanessa’s love life and relationships have been complicated and involved much drama over the past decades.

She married Chad Brown, the famous American actor, professional poker player, Ultimate Poker Challenge television series presenter, and color commentator from Manhattan, New York. Vanessa called him a “soul mate”. The couple had been together for a couple of years before getting married. However, the love story was not a fairy tale, and they separated in 2012. Even after separation, Chad and Vanessa remained close friends and poker pals.

In 2014, Chad was diagnosed with liposarcoma and a big tumor was removed from his abdomen. He underwent various chemotherapy sessions and struggled with the disease for some time until he passed away on July 2, 2014. Meet The Rousso Family

Melissa and Vanessa decided to start their own family in 2019. As a lesbian couple, they had to get pregnant through In vitro fertilization or IVF. A gay couple,  Ryan Acarrillo and Luke Prusinski, donated their sperm so Vanessa and Melissa could get pregnant. After 3 rounds of IVF, Melissa got pregnant with a boy and gave birth to Lucas Valentino Rousso on Feb 15, 2020. Vanessa got pregnant with an identical twin boy. She had a very difficult pregnancy. When she was diagnosed with severe preeclampsia, doctors had to perform an emergency c-section to save the babies. The twin was born 8 weeks prematurely on March 4, 2020, and stayed at NICU(Neonatal ICU) for weeks before they were discharged in April 2020. They named the twin boys London James Rousso & Lorenzo Mark Rousso.

Vanessa Rousso Poker Career

Vanessa Rousso Poker Career

Vanessa Rousso is the Big Brother finalist and her journey in professional poker began in late 2005. Within her first year, she was already turning heads with multiple in-the-money finishes at major tournaments. Some of her early highlights include a prestigious 7th-place finish at the 2006 World Poker Tour Championship and a triumphant 1st-place win at the 2006 Borgata Open’s $5,000 No-Limit Hold’em event.

 

Rousso also established a strong online presence under “Lady Maverick” as part of Team PokerStars (until 2015). Her talent and strategic mind translated well to the virtual world, and she also achieved significant success online.

 

In her overall career, Vanessa Rousso ranks among the top 10 women in poker history for all-time money winnings (over $3.5 million, excluding online earnings) as of 2021. One of her biggest career achievements was a second-place finish at the 2007 World Championship of Online Poker Main Event, which was her most significant payday then.

 

Her impressive list of accomplishments also includes reaching the prestigious 2009 National Heads-Up Poker Championship finals, where she ultimately faced off against Huck Seed. Another major win came in 2009 when she conquered the €25,000 EPT High Roller Championship, taking home the highest payday of her career – a whopping €570,000.

 

Vanessa Rousso hasn’t actively participated in tournaments since 2017, and the poker champion’s resume is missing a WSOP bracelet. Her last cash was on Apr 09, 2017, in the $1,100 No-Limit Hold’em, 2017 APT Spring Fling Poker Series event, where she finished 18th and won $3,086.

 

She is primarily focused on her family life and career in law. Vanessa and her wife had a DJ Duo program called N1TE L1TE that streamed on YouTube, Soundcloud, and Spotify. However, they have not produced anything new since they decided to grow their family and get pregnant.
